Where can I find USB 3 drivers for Windows Vista? Windows 7 and even XP gets love for this matter, but I cannot find a comprehensive source for Vista.

Usually, the best universal USB3 drivers are pored 8.0 ones by @George King
Someone links to that on reddit https://old.reddit.com/r/WindowsVista/comments/19e1bxn/finally_got_vista_to_run_on_nvme_look_on_my_works/
Right now the working link is the one under "this one"

However on AMD systems that are 2015 or earlier it's better to use AMD drivers meant for Windows 7, they work for Vista too.
